Smartly.io Makes Strategic C-Suite Addition, Welcoming Snap and Facebook Veteran Brett Wein as Chief Sales Officer

As CSO, Wein will drive global growth, leading sales and strategic partnerships to fortify the brand’s continued growth across social and digital channels

Smartly.io, the leading digital advertising platform for creative and performance marketers, today announced the appointment of Brett Wein to Chief Sales Officer. A media and adtech veteran, Wein has been at the forefront of the evolving media landscape for more than twenty years, with over twelve of those years spent in sales leadership roles at Snap, Inc. and Facebook. Wein will oversee the scale of Smartly.io’s global sales organization, offering world-class solutions and service to the company’s more than 700 customers worldwide.

“Marketers need solutions and partners that can help them navigate and define opportunity in the social and digital advertising landscape,” said Laura Desmond, CEO, Smartly.io. “Brett’s deep adtech experience and social expertise is invaluable to helping us continue to be that partner our customers trust. His added perspectives as a senior leader at Facebook and Snap—during times of rapid growth at both companies—offers a unique understanding of the evolving needs of today’s brands, in a rapidly fragmenting marketplace with new companies, data privacy demands, and more emphasis on brand quality.”

Prior to joining the Smartly.io team, Wein held a number of management and senior leadership positions at Snap since 2016, when the company first began bringing its advertising models to life. Wein and his team focused on clients in the travel, telecommunications, automotive, finance, consumer packaged goods/fast-moving consumer goods, and pharmaceutical sectors. He held additional sales leadership positions at Facebook, working alongside some of the largest technology and telecommunications brands, as well as Yahoo and Ask Jeeves.
